Red Cabbage Soup

Delicious Red Cabbage Soup Recipe for Healthy Eating

This vibrant Red Cabbage Soup is a delightful blend of flavors, perfect for healthy eating.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 bowls
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Vegetarian
Calories: 120

Ingredients
  

Vegetables
  • 4 cups shredded red cabbage
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 medium carrots, sliced
Liquids
  • 4 cups low-sodium vegetable broth
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
Spices
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 piece bay leaf
  • 1 teaspoon sugar (optional)

Equipment

  • Large pot

Method
 

Cooking Instructions
  1.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add chopped onions and minced garlic; sauté until soft, about 4 minutes.
  2. Stir in shredded red cabbage and sliced carrots; cook for an additional 5 minutes until slightly wilted.
  3. Pour in vegetable broth and apple cider vinegar, stirring to combine. Bring the mixture to a gentle simmer.
  4. Add thyme, bay leaf, and optional sugar. Simmer uncovered on low heat for 30 minutes until vegetables are tender yet vibrant.
  5. Remove bay leaf and taste; adjust seasoning as needed before serving.
